Harness Options for Small Dogs

Benefits of using a harness over a collar. Key features to look for in a small dog harness (adjustability, comfort, material).

Using a harness instead of a collar can be a game-changer for small dogs. It helps distribute the pressure evenly, which means less neck strain and happier pups. Think of it like wearing a snug sweater—cozy and safe! Look for key features in a harness, like adjustability, which allows for a perfect fit, and comfort, ensuring walks are a joy. Lastly, choose strong but soft material that won’t irritate your dog’s delicate skin. They can strut their stuff without any fuss!

Training Tools for Better Walking Behavior

Clickers and treats for positive reinforcement. Training aids to discourage pulling and promote good leash manners.

Training your small dog to walk nicely can be fun and easy with the right tools. Clickers and treats help reward good behavior, making your pup eager to learn. Use a clicker to signal good actions, paired with a tasty treat. This shows your dog what you want. To stop pulling, try special harnesses or head collars. These tools remind your dog to stay close without hurting them.

How Can Harnesses Improve The Safety And Comfort Of Small Dogs While Walking?

Harnesses help keep small dogs safe and comfortable when we walk them. They fit around the dog’s body, spreading out the pressure. This way, if your dog pulls, it won’t hurt their neck like a collar can. Harnesses also give you better control, so your dog stays close to you. Overall, they make walks happier and safer for your furry friend.

What Features Should Pet Owners Look For When Choosing A Collapsible Water Bottle For Their Small Dog’S Walking Adventures?

When picking a collapsible water bottle for your small dog, look for a few key things. First, it should be lightweight and easy to carry. Second, make sure it has a wide opening to fill with water quickly. Third, choose one that’s easy to clean. Finally, check if it has a bowl attachment so your dog can drink easily.
